How to Start a Company Formation Process in IFZA?
When it comes to company formation in the IFZA, there are a few things that you need to take into account. First and foremost, you will need to determine the type of business you would like to set up. This is important as it will dictate the steps you need to take to get your company off the ground. For instance, if you want to set up a trade-based business, you will need to obtain a trade license from the authority. Alternatively, if you want to set up an online business, you will need to obtain an e-business license.
Once you have determined the type of business you would like to set up, the next step is to start the company formation process. This can be done by either going through an agency or contacting the authority directly. If you choose to go through an agency, they will usually handle all the paperwork for you and provide support throughout the process. However, if you choose to contact the authority directly, you must have all your paperwork in order before starting the process.
The final step in initiating a company formation process in IFZA is paying the required fees. These fees can vary depending on the type of business that you are setting up as well as the size of your company. Resources and Support Services Available at IFZA
The International Free Zone Authority (IFZA) of Dubai offers its clients some resources and support services. These include:
1. A dedicated team of professionals available to assist and guide all aspects of setting up and running a business in the free zone.
2. A comprehensive range of market intelligence reports provides valuable insights into the latest trends and developments in the UAE and the wider region.
3. Access a network of leading service providers who can assist with everything from marketing and PR to legal and financial services.
4. A calendar of events includes regular networking opportunities and workshops on topics such as doing business in the UAE and cultural awareness training.
5. An online portal that provides 24/7 access to IFZA’s services and facilities.
